with the first pic, and shooting into them, they can make a nice glow around the subject, but i find it annoying when they are in direct view of the shot, so can try and move around, get an angle that the subject is blocking them, giving them an outline and/or they arn't in view.
in the pic with the group of the girls sitting around, their eyeballs are all over the place... my guess is other phots and/or friends/family taking pics...
take control, get their attention and keep it until you are satisfied, so they are concentrating on you and your camera and not jodie with the p&s gettin a happy snap for mum...
